Open-Source library for nonlinear optimization
NLopt is a library for nonlinear local and global optimization, for functions with and without gradient information. It is designed as as simple, unified interface and packaging of several free/open-source nonlinear optimization libraries. It features bindings for GNU Guile, Octave and Python. This build has been made with C++-support enabled.
